So, the main track (The Last Soldiers For The Victory) then;
quite epic, indeed. I however find that one of your drum samples (a metallic-sounding woodblock of sorts) sounds pretty repetive throughout the song. Well, I guess its not your fault if you only have one sample for that. I had expected an eruption of sorts, but it keeps pretty well at the ambience level. This too gives me some thoughts of the Metal Gear series' soundtrack, with that techno-ish percussion, albeit on the orchestral level.
Great samples, great soundscape, proper mixing (apart from that woodblock mayhap).
